About the Event

Purdue Polytechnic New Albany will host Purdue Pumpkin Chunking on Tuesday, October 10th, 2023, as part of Harvest Homecoming.

We're so excited to welcome you back for a friendly competition launching 7 to 10 lb. pumpkins at a target 100 yards away! If you haven't been to the event, . . . it's a great time to get involved! Or maybe just come out to watch (bring your own chair)!

Think you can build a trebuchet? Can you hit the Great Pumpkin target from up to 100 yards away?  Let’s find out!  Polytechnic New Albany has resources to help – we teach engineering and would love to help you get your team started.  You just need a can-do attitude, basic construction skills and the desire to have fun!  Each team gets 3 attempts using supplied pumpkins.  All machines must use gravity (falling weights) as their only source of power; pass safety and functionality checks; and be ready for competition at their start times. Awards for accuracy, originality, and efficiency will be presented at 7:00 p.m.
